Abstract

The utility model discloses an optical fiber distribution frame convenient for position adjustment and wire arrangement, which comprises an outer box body with certain anti-interference capacity, wherein universal wheels convenient for moving the outer box body are arranged below the outer box body, a transparent protective door made of glass materials is arranged on the front side of the outer box body in a rotating mode, a gas tank is fixedly arranged on the protective door, a spray head is movably arranged on the inner side of the protective door, a back plate is detachably arranged in the outer box body through screws, a fan is rotatably arranged in the middle of the back plate, and fixing clamps are fixedly and uniformly arranged on the outer surface of the back side of the back plate. Background
The junction box is the most important component in the management subsystem, and is a junction for realizing cross connection of a vertical main line and a horizontal wiring subsystem, the junction box is usually installed on a cabinet or a wall, and the junction box can meet the requirements of UTP, STP, coaxial cable, optical fiber and audio/video in a whole line by installing accessories.
In the prior art, chinese patent with the publication number CN213028413U discloses a tri-color lamp system based on intelligent terminal box port monitoring, which comprises a placement frame body and a red-light terminal box main body, wherein the lower end of the placement frame body is provided with a base, the lower end of the base is provided with a universal wheel, the tri-color lamp system based on intelligent terminal box port monitoring is provided with a red-light terminal box main body, the red-light terminal box main body is distributed at the inner side of the placement frame body in a parallel shape, the accuracy of the position between the red-light terminal box main body and the base can be ensured, two red-light terminal box main bodies, a yellow-light terminal box main body and a green-light terminal box main body are arranged, the using effect of the tri-color lamp system can be improved, intelligent wiring classification can be carried out through different colors of the red-light terminal box main body, the yellow-light terminal box main body and the green-light terminal box main body, different equipment lines can be installed in different colors of intelligent terminal boxes, the intelligent terminal box port monitoring equipment is convenient to connect and install.
However, in the actual using process, the positions of the junction boxes inside the case are not convenient to move, so that the number of the junction boxes cannot be adjusted according to the actual using requirement, more junction boxes are overlapped and are not convenient to dissipate heat, and dust inside the case is accumulated and is not convenient to clean when the case is used for a long time.

Referring to fig. 1-6, the present invention provides a technical solution: the utility model provides an optical fiber distribution frame convenient to regulation position is with reason line, includes wholly by outer box 1 that has certain interference killing feature, is provided with the universal wheel 2 that conveniently removes it below outer box 1, and 1 front side rotations of outer box are provided with and are the transparent protective door 3 of being made by the glass material, still include:
the air tank 4 is fixedly arranged outside the front side of the protective door 3, and pressurized air for cleaning is stored in the air tank 4;
the connecting pipe 5 penetrates through the top end of the upper part of the gas tank 4, the other end of the connecting pipe 5 extends into the outer box body 1, and the length of the connecting pipe 5 is larger than the height of the outer box body 1;
the spray head 6 is movably arranged on the inner side of the protective door 3, the spray head 6 is connected with the gas tank 4 through a connecting pipe 5, and a longitudinal screw rod 11 is arranged on the left side of the spray head 6 in a threaded manner;
the position of the spray head 6 and the position of the junction box 10 correspond to each other in sequence, the spray head 6 and the protective door 3 form a lifting structure through a longitudinal screw rod 11, a driven gear 12 is coaxially and fixedly mounted at the top end above the longitudinal screw rod 11, and the driven gear 12 and the driving gear 13 form a meshing structure.
After the device is used for a period of time, the motor above the outer box body 1 is utilized to drive the internal driving gear 13 to rotate, so that the driven gear 12 meshed with the internal driving gear is utilized to drive the longitudinal screw rod 11 to rotate, the longitudinal screw rod is enabled to drive the spray head 6 to move up and down, meanwhile, the spray head 6 utilizes the connecting pipe 5 to pressurize and spray air in the air tank 4 at the front side of the protective door 3, and accordingly dust attached to the internal wiring box 10 is cleaned.
The back plate 7 is detachably arranged in the outer box body 1 by using screws, and the back plate 7 divides the inner part of the outer box body 1 into two spaces with a large front part and a small back part;
the fan 8 is rotatably arranged in the middle of the back plate 7, and a protective net for protecting the fan 8 is arranged on the rear side of the fan 8;
the fixing clips 9 are uniformly fixed on the outer surface of the rear side of the back plate 7, and the fixing clips 9 are used for limiting and fixing the internal optical fiber connecting wires;
the installation is rotated to 7 upper ends of backplate and is used for changing wire roller 14 of optic fibre connecting wire direction, and the wire roller 14 outside is provided with soft sponge material, and 7 rear sides of backplate are provided with and are arranged in carrying out dry board 15 of drying to moisture in the air, and the dry board 15 left and right sides is provided with installation piece 16, and installation piece 16 constitutes elastic construction through extrusion spring 17 and dry board 15, and 16 outward surfaces of installation piece are cylindric structure.
After internal junction box 10 is installed and the connecting wire is connected to the group, later with the connecting wire of rear from being walked around the rear side of backplate 7 by wire roller 14 of backplate 7 top and utilizing fixation clamp 9 to carry out spacing fixed, make the connecting wire more neat orderly, in-process fan 8 rotation that uses dispels the heat to inside, the air is before getting into outer box 1 simultaneously, utilize the drying board 15 of backplate 7 rear side to carry out the drying to the moisture in the air, when drying board 15 reaches the use limit, inwards press installation piece 16 and make extrusion spring 17 compress, later take off drying board 15 and change.
The junction box 10 is arranged inside the outer box 1, sliding blocks 18 for mounting the junction box 10 are arranged on the left side and the right side of the junction box 10, and fixing buttons 19 are arranged on the front sides of the sliding blocks 18.
The junction box 10 and the outer box 1 form a detachable mounting structure through the mounting column 20, and the height of the mounting column 20 is smaller than the inner height of the outer box 1.
When assembling earlier stage, confirm the terminal box 10 quantity that needs the installation according to actual user demand to install it on erection column 20 with its sliding block 18 that utilizes the left and right sides, utilize fixed button 19 to fix afterwards, loosen fixed button 19 after changing terminal box 10 quantity, adjust the position of terminal box 10, make adjacent two intervals great as far as possible, thereby do benefit to the heat dissipation.
The working principle is as follows: when the device is used, according to the structure shown in figures 1-5, firstly, the number of the junction boxes 10 is changed and the distance between two adjacent junction boxes is increased, so that heat dissipation is convenient on the basis of meeting the use requirement, and then, the spray head 6 is utilized to clean dust in the interior, which is the working principle of the optical fiber distribution frame convenient for adjusting the position and using the cable arrangement.
